Node.js和npm是开发JavaScript应用程序的重要工具,它们分别用于运行JavaScript代码和安装和管理Node.js模块。在开始之前,请确保您已经具备基本的计算机操作技能和网络连接。
安装Node.js和npm
首先,我们需要从Node.js官网下载适合您操作系统的安装程序。以下是不同操作系统的安装步骤:
- Windows系统:
在官网选择Windows(x64)版本,点击长期支持版进行下载。选择存放位置后,双击下载文件开始安装。按照安装向导的指引,同意并选择默认的安装路径。在安装过程中,请选择“Add to PATH”选项,以便将Node.js、npm添加到环境变量中。点击“Install”按钮进行初始化,等待安装完成。 - macOS系统:
在官网选择macOS(x64)版本,点击长期支持版进行下载。下载完成后,双击.pkg文件开始安装。按照提示进行操作,同意并选择默认的安装路径。在安装过程中,请确保选择了“Add to PATH”选项,以便将Node.js、npm添加到环境变量中。等待安装完成。
验证安装结果
安装完成后,我们需要验证Node.js和npm是否正确安装。可以通过在命令行中输入以下命令来验证: - 打开命令行工具(Windows下可以使用Win+R键输入cmd后回车,macOS下可以在终端应用程序中找到)。
- 输入以下命令:node -v 和 npm -v。如果成功输出版本号,则说明Node.js和npm已正确安装。
常见问题解答 - 如果在安装过程中遇到问题,请检查您的网络连接是否正常,并尝试重新下载安装程序。另外,请确保您的操作系统版本与Node.js版本兼容。
- 如果Node.js或npm无法正常工作,请检查环境变量是否配置正确。在Windows下,可以检查PATH环境变量是否包含了Node.js和npm的路径;在macOS下,可以检查.bash_profile或.zshrc文件是否包含了Node.js和npm的路径。
- 如果您在使用npm安装模块时遇到问题,可能是因为国外服务器网速不稳定或受到网络限制所致。此时,您可以使用淘宝镜像来加速npm的安装过程。可以通过以下命令来配置淘宝镜像:npm config set registry https://registry.npm.taobao.org。然后使用npm install命令即可通过淘宝镜像来安装模块。
以上就是Node.js和npm的安装与答疑解惑的全部内容。希望通过本文的介绍,您能够顺利地完成Node.js和npm的安装,并解决在安装过程中可能遇到的问题。